Meloxicam is typically administered to dogs once daily, based on their weight and health status.
The main side effect of meloxicam in dogs is gastrointestinal upset, including vomiting, diarrhea, and loss of appetite.
Meloxicam is used to treat pain, inflammation, and fever in dogs, commonly associated with osteoarthritis, injuries, or post-surgery recovery.
Meloxicam typically begins relieving pain in dogs within 1 to 2 hours, with peak effects developing after several hours or days of consistent use.
